Historical Trends in Property Investment

With Singapore’s real estate market firmly rooted in a history shaped by rapid urbanization and economic growth, tracking these historical trends can provide valuable context for your investments. The market has experienced various cycles of boom and correction, primarily driven by government policies aimed at promoting affordability and stability. Understanding these trends enables you to better anticipate future market behavior and recognize the indicators of potential growth or decline.

As you analyze historical data, pay special attention to events such as the 2008 global financial crisis and the imposition of cooling measures by the government. These events not only influenced property prices but also shifted buyer sentiment and market confidence. By assessing these past trends, you can better navigate the complexities of the current market landscape and make more calculated investment choices.

Current Market Conditions

Property prices in Singapore are currently experiencing an upward trend, creating an intriguing environment for prospective investors like you. Factors such as limited land availability, high demand for housing, and ongoing population growth contribute to the market’s resilience. With interest rates remaining relatively low, many buyers are willing to enter the market, driving competition and possibly inflating property values.

Current government measures focused on maintaining housing affordability and stability are pivotal in shaping the market dynamics. These include restrictions on foreign ownership and the implementation of property taxes designed to deter speculative investments. Being aware of these regulatory frameworks allows you to better assess the sustainability of price increases and the overall direction of the market. Positioning yourself wisely in such an environment will be key to achieving your investment goals in Singapore’s real estate sector.

Accessibility and Transportation Links

For property investors in Singapore, the importance of accessibility cannot be overstated. Properties located near major transportation hubs such as MRT stations, bus interchanges, and major highways tend to attract more interest from tenants and buyers. Effective transportation links facilitate ease of commuting, which is a primary concern for many potential residents. When you invest in properties with excellent accessibility, you make it easier for tenants to get to work, school, and other necessary places, thereby increasing the property’s appeal and marketability.

Furthermore, as Singapore continues to develop its public transportation infrastructure, investing in an area with existing or upcoming transport links can lead to appreciation in property values over time. The convenience offered by nearby transport options not only enhances the quality of life for your tenants but also positions your investment for potential capital gains. As you evaluate various properties, pay close attention to their proximity to key transportation nodes and infrastructure projects.

Emerging Areas vs. Established Districts

With the rapid pace of development in Singapore, emerging areas are often seen as a canvas of potential for savvy investors like you. These neighborhoods may not yet boast the same allure or reputation as established districts, but they often present affordable pricing options that can yield high returns as demand escalates. For those with a willingness to take calculated risks, investing in these budding locales can be a strategic move, particularly as the city-state expands its urban reach.

Conversely, established districts may offer stability and a guaranteed tenant pool due to their popularity and well-developed infrastructure. However, their higher entry prices may deter some investors from tapping into these regions. As you ponder your investment choices, it is crucial to balance your appetite for risk with the potential benefits that come from investing in areas that are already thriving.
